What Flooring Services Do We Offer?

New flooring changes a room completely — and in Central Florida, material choice matters as much as installation quality. Florida's humidity rules out certain wood options in some spaces and makes moisture-resistant materials like tile and luxury vinyl plank the practical choice for kitchens, bathrooms, and ground-floor living areas. Choosing the right material for the right space, and installing it on a properly prepared subfloor, is what determines whether your floor looks great for years or starts shifting and separating within months.

Benefits of Professional Flooring Installation

Subfloor Prep First

Floors that fail prematurely almost always have a subfloor problem underneath. We assess and correct levelness and moisture issues before any material goes down.

Three Material Options

Tile for wet areas and durability, LVP for comfort and moisture resistance throughout the home, and hardwood for living areas where you want warmth and character.

Our Flooring Installation Process

1

Estimate & Material Planning

We measure your space, discuss material options suited to the room and your budget, and provide a detailed written estimate. If you're supplying material, we give you exact square footage needs.

2

Subfloor Preparation

We inspect the subfloor, apply leveling compound to low spots, install moisture barriers where needed, and confirm the surface is sound and ready before any flooring material goes down.

3

Layout Planning

We establish layout lines to center the floor pattern in the room, minimize awkward cuts at walls, and ensure tile grids and plank seams run straight and consistent.

4

Installation

Material is installed according to the layout plan, with careful attention to cuts, pattern alignment, and tight, consistent seams. We work methodically to maintain quality across the entire field.

5

Finishing & Cleanup

Grout is applied and cleaned on tile floors. Transition strips and thresholds are secured at doorways. Debris is removed and floors are cleaned before we walk the completed job with you.

Frequently Asked Questions About Flooring Installation

For bathrooms and kitchens, porcelain or ceramic tile is the most durable and moisture-resistant option. For living areas and bedrooms, luxury vinyl plank is practical — it’s completely waterproof, comfortable underfoot, and available in styles that closely resemble wood. Engineered hardwood or solid hardwood can work in bedrooms but needs careful consideration in Florida’s humidity.
You’ll need to be available at the start so we can access the space and confirm any last-minute decisions. After that, we can work independently. We’ll contact you before we leave for a final walkthrough.
In some cases yes — LVP can often go over existing tile if it’s flat, fully bonded, and the height transition to adjacent rooms works. We’ll assess the existing floor during the estimate. In bathrooms, we typically recommend removing old tile to ensure a proper moisture barrier installation.
An average-size room (150–200 sq ft) is typically a 1-day job. Larger areas or tile work that requires extended grout cure time may take 2–3 days. We’ll give you a specific timeline during your estimate.
